Output ebe566f32519a9d0150accf65d63a514bb03be8ecec49c066e497acd5150c75c:1

value
19848272
script pubkey
OP_0 OP_PUSHBYTES_20 edc5fad573e1e117e7a40224f426fce7f75be10d
address
bc1qahzl44tnu8s30eayqgj0gfhuulm4hcgdvj0dmh
transaction
ebe566f32519a9d0150accf65d63a514bb03be8ecec49c066e497acd5150c75c
spent
true